shirazcruiser Posted January 9, 2018 #12 Share Posted January 9, 2018 Be prepared that everything will be put in the dryer so if shrinkage is a problem you might want to rethink. I noted in the "comments" section to wash my jeans in cold water because I couldn't afford any shrinkage and they SHRANK. My pastel pink undergarments and a pink t-shirt were returned looking tie-dyed and were obviously washed with dark blue items. I don't send any delicates now or my jeans; however, it's great to send all of DH clothes daily.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
jennybenny Posted January 9, 2018 #13 Share Posted January 9, 2018 It was fine for all of my husband's clothing. He only had his tux pressed, not cleaned. He sent EVERYTHING in. I was reluctant to use the free service and on my last cruise I had two items ruined. My spanx (undergarment) and white PJ bottoms came back grey, not white (they had black champagne bottle silhouette on it, so maybe got washed with dark colors?). I should have know better on the undergarment, but was disappointed in the Pajama pants. Live and learn. Only send things I'm ok with possibly shrinking and things I'm not concerned with getting ruined. I didn't want to stand in line to complain, but it was over $100 in damaged clothing.
